A top White House official on Tuesday repeatedly claimed Russia is mounting an invasion of Ukraine by ordering troops in the separatist regions of Lugansk and Donetsk. “We think this is, yes, the beginning of an invasion, Russia’s latest invasion into Ukraine,” deputy national security adviser Jon Finer told CNN in reference to Russian troops moving into the Donbas area in eastern Ukraine. Hours earlier, Russian President Vladimir Putin said he would recognize the two regions as separate countries before signing a decree authorizing troops to be sent to the area for peacekeeping purposes. “I think ‘latest’ is important here,” Finer added. “An invasion is an invasion, and that is what is underway. But Russia has been invading Ukraine since 2014” when Russia annexed the Crimean peninsula.
